The Microsoft AZ-100 exam is part of the certification path for Azure administrators. It focuses on various aspects of managing Azure subscriptions, securing identities, administering the infrastructure, configuring virtual networks, and managing resource utilization.
The Microsoft AZ-100 exam, also known as Microsoft Azure Infrastructure and Deployment, is designed to test and validate the skills and knowledge of professionals in managing and deploying infrastructure on the Microsoft Azure platform.
The number of questions in the Microsoft AZ-100 exam typically ranges from 40 to 60 questions.
The passing score for the Microsoft AZ-100 exam is 700 out of 1000.
The competency level required for the Microsoft AZ-100 exam is intermediate to advanced, targeting professionals with a solid understanding of Azure services and infrastructure management.
The question format of the Microsoft AZ-100 exam includes multiple-choice questions, drag-and-drop, case studies, and performance-based tasks.
You can take the Microsoft AZ-100 exam online through a proctored environment or at a certified testing center.
The Microsoft AZ-100 exam is offered in multiple languages, including English, Japanese, Simplified Chinese, Korean, and Spanish.
The cost of the Microsoft AZ-100 exam is $165 USD, although this may vary based on your location and currency.
The target audience of the Microsoft AZ-100 exam includes Azure administrators, system administrators, and IT professionals who manage cloud services that span storage, security, networking, and compute capabilities within the Azure platform.
The average salary of a Microsoft AZ-100 certified professional varies based on location and experience, but it generally ranges from $70,000 to $120,000 per year.
The testing providers for the Microsoft AZ-100 exam are Pearson VUE and Certiport.
The recommended experience for the Microsoft AZ-100 exam includes hands-on experience with Azure services, a solid understanding of core Azure infrastructure services, and familiarity with Azure administrative tasks.
There are no formal prerequisites for the Microsoft AZ-100 exam, but it is recommended that candidates have experience with Azure services and infrastructure management.
The Microsoft AZ-100 exam was replaced by the AZ-103 exam and subsequently by the AZ-104 exam. Therefore, the AZ-100 exam is no longer available.
The roadmap for the Microsoft AZ-100 exam initially led to the Microsoft Certified: Azure Administrator Associate certification. However, candidates should now pursue the AZ-104 exam for this certification.
The Microsoft AZ-100 exam covered topics such as managing Azure subscriptions and resources, implementing and managing storage, deploying and managing virtual machines, configuring and managing virtual networks, and managing identities.
